The story of Abigail Leavitt began in 1753 in HINGHAM, MASSACHUSETTS. Abigail Leavitt married Samuel Hobart, and had children including Abigail Hobart, Bela Hobart, Joshua Hobart, Martha Hobart, Moses Hobart, Samuel Hobart, Seth Hobart. Abigail Leavitt passed away in 1791 in HINGHAM, MASSACHUSETTS.
